Creating the Ideal DevOps Environmen­t With CaaS

Thanks to its benefits for DevOps teams, Containers-as-a-Service is quickly gaining traction as a popular option in the world of cloud computing.

-

Next year, 2018, will be the year of Containers-as-a-Service (CaaS) as its value to developers and operations teams becomes more obvious in terms of how it supports DevOps. From a developer’s perspectiv­e, it is about the freedom to develop in any language, on any operating system and any infrastruc­ture, and the container is the critical environmen­t that developers use.

CaaS benefits

The central store is a library of base images that are supported by the organizati­on. The developers can use these images to construct their applicatio­ns, then, using a common set of tools, the performanc­e can be monitored and these services deployed. Operations benefit from being able to define the base images and therefore standardiz­e the environmen­t to match their skills and constraint­s. CaaS is still in its early stages of maturity, but with more ISVs switching to containers as the vehicle for software developmen­t and distributi­on, the expansion of this lightweigh­t technology looks certain to accelerate in 2017.

DevOps tension

The big questions about the use of CaaS revolves around the roles and responsibi­lities. CaaS enables the organizati­on to develop the workflow to match its needs and organizati­onal structure. However, as developers demand greater self-service ability to develop, test and deploy these services, the old tensions between Dev and Ops will resurface. Ovum believes that, while containers make deployment simple and could be ceded to developmen­t or business teams, the role of IT operations must not be overlooked, as the infrastruc­ture still needs to be considered in any software delivery lifecycle and the concept of SLAs or guarantees will be expected on these services. So CaaS still needs the correct processes and procedures to be followed.
